The Intel Core i5-2405S is a specialized 65W quad-core processor that distinguishes itself from the i5-2400S through its integrated graphics. While sharing the same 2.5 GHz base clock and 3.3 GHz turbo boost, Intel equipped this chip with the Intel HD 3000 graphics processor instead of the HD 2000. The HD 3000 features 12 Execution Units, doubling the graphics rendering capabilities. This made the i5-2405S an ideal choice for small form factor business PCs that required slightly better graphical throughput for entry-level 3D applications or dual-display setups without adding a dedicated GPU.
